QUALITY ASSURANCE SYSTEM: PROCEDURES, INDICATORS AND REPORTS

The procedures that make up the Quality Assurance System of this Degree refer to the following aspects of the study plan:

1. Teaching and the faculty

2. Academic results

3. External internships

4. Mobility programmes

5. Labour market insertion of graduates and their satisfaction with the training received

6. Satisfaction of the different groups involved

7. Attention to suggestions and complaints

8. Dissemination of the study plan, its development and results

9. Criteria and procedures for the temporary or definitive suspension of official postgraduate degrees

10. Students’ opinion on the teaching performance of the faculty

The Master’s CGIC annually analyses the information related to the eight core aspects of the study plan’s monitoring and evaluation. Based on these analyses, the Academic Committee prepares each year the Preliminary Monitoring Self-Report, documenting the system indicators, highlighting good practices, identifying weaknesses and proposing improvements.

Indicators
Graduation rate Percentage of students who complete the programme within the expected duration or within one additional academic year, relative to their entry cohort.
Dropout rate Percentage of new-entry students who should have obtained the degree the previous year but did not enrol in that year or the year before.
Efficiency rate Percentage ratio between the total number of credits graduates should have enrolled in and the total number actually enrolled.
Performance rate Percentage ratio between the total number of credits passed (excluding adapted, recognised or validated credits) and the total number of enrolled credits.
